Understanding the Conversion Factor



The foundation of any unit conversion lies in understanding the conversion factor. The relationship between pounds and kilograms is fixed: 1 kilogram is equal to approximately 2.20462 pounds. This means that one kilogram is heavier than one pound. Therefore, when converting pounds to kilograms, we expect a smaller numerical value in kilograms.

Method 1: Direct Conversion using the Conversion Factor



The most straightforward method involves directly applying the conversion factor. We can set up a simple equation:

```
x kg = 26 lb (1 kg / 2.20462 lb)
```

Here, we're multiplying the given weight in pounds (26 lb) by the conversion factor (1 kg / 2.20462 lb). The pounds unit cancels out, leaving us with the answer in kilograms. Solving the equation:

```
x kg ≈ 11.793 kg
```

Therefore, 26 pounds is approximately equal to 11.793 kilograms.

Method 3: Working with Significant Figures



In scientific or engineering contexts, the number of significant figures is crucial for accuracy. The given value, 26 lb, has two significant figures. When applying the conversion factor, we should round the result to maintain consistency. As calculated above, the result is approximately 11.793 kg. Rounding to two significant figures, we get 11.8 kg. This ensures that the final answer doesn't convey a false impression of precision.


Addressing Common Challenges and Pitfalls



1. Using the wrong conversion factor: A common mistake is reversing the conversion factor or using an incorrect approximation. Always double-check that you're using the correct ratio (1 kg ≈ 2.20462 lb).

2. Ignoring significant figures: Failing to consider significant figures can lead to results with an inappropriate level of precision. Always round your answer to match the least number of significant figures in your initial data.

3. Unit confusion: Ensure that you are consistently working with pounds (lb) and not another unit of weight, such as ounces (oz). One pound is equal to 16 ounces.

FAQs



1. Can I use a different approximation for the conversion factor? Yes, you can use approximations like 1 kg ≈ 2.2 lb for less precise conversions. However, this will lead to a less accurate result. The more decimal places you use in the conversion factor, the more precise your result will be.

2. What if I need to convert from kilograms to pounds? Simply reverse the conversion factor. Multiply the weight in kilograms by 2.20462 lb/kg.

3. Are there other units of weight I should be aware of? Yes, other units include ounces (oz), grams (g), and tonnes (t). Familiarizing yourself with their relationships will broaden your understanding of weight conversions.

4. How does this conversion apply in real-world scenarios? This conversion is crucial in international shipping, cooking (adjusting recipes from different countries), scientific experiments (measuring materials), and many other areas requiring precise weight measurements.

5. What is the difference between weight and mass? Weight is the force of gravity acting on an object's mass. While often used interchangeably in everyday language, mass is the amount of matter in an object, and it remains constant regardless of location, while weight changes with the gravitational force. The conversions discussed here primarily relate to weight.
